From 4978cbcfce206fb43659395556b59c33127505bd Mon Sep 17 00:00:00 2001
From: jvergara <jvergara@localhost>
Date: Mon, 07 Apr 2008 11:56:09 +0000
Subject: [PATCH] Fix for issue 3121 (Bad management of upgrade -r on a already reverted installation)

---
 opends/src/quicksetup/org/opends/quicksetup/upgrader/ReversionIssueNotifier.java |   18 +++++++++++-------
 1 files changed, 11 insertions(+), 7 deletions(-)

diff --git a/opends/src/quicksetup/org/opends/quicksetup/upgrader/ReversionIssueNotifier.java b/opends/src/quicksetup/org/opends/quicksetup/upgrader/ReversionIssueNotifier.java
index 3b2f5e4..1f90df5 100644
--- a/opends/src/quicksetup/org/opends/quicksetup/upgrader/ReversionIssueNotifier.java
+++ b/opends/src/quicksetup/org/opends/quicksetup/upgrader/ReversionIssueNotifier.java
@@ -98,13 +98,15 @@
             Message details;
             Message defaultAction;
             UserInteraction.MessageType msgType;
+            String lineBreak = ui.isCLI() ?
+                Constants.LINE_SEPARATOR : Constants.HTML_LINE_BREAK;
             switch (directive.getType()) {
               case ACTION:
                 title = INFO_GENERAL_ACTION_REQUIRED.get();
                 summary = INFO_REVERSION_ORACLE_ACTION.get();
                 details = new MessageBuilder(directive.getMessage())
-                        .append(Constants.HTML_LINE_BREAK)
-                        .append(Constants.HTML_LINE_BREAK)
+                        .append(lineBreak)
+                        .append(lineBreak)
                         .append(INFO_ORACLE_ACTION_PROMPT.get())
                         .toMessage();
                 msgType = UserInteraction.MessageType.WARNING;
@@ -114,8 +116,8 @@
                 title = INFO_GENERAL_INFO.get();
                 summary = INFO_REVERSION_ORACLE_INFO.get();
                 details = new MessageBuilder(directive.getMessage())
-                        .append(Constants.HTML_LINE_BREAK)
-                        .append(Constants.HTML_LINE_BREAK)
+                        .append(lineBreak)
+                        .append(lineBreak)
                         .append(INFO_ORACLE_INFO_PROMPT.get())
                         .toMessage();
                 msgType = UserInteraction.MessageType.INFORMATION;
@@ -125,8 +127,8 @@
                 title = INFO_GENERAL_WARNING.get();
                 summary = INFO_REVERSION_ORACLE_WARNING.get();
                 details = new MessageBuilder(directive.getMessage())
-                        .append(Constants.HTML_LINE_BREAK)
-                        .append(Constants.HTML_LINE_BREAK)
+                        .append(lineBreak)
+                        .append(lineBreak)
                         .append(INFO_ORACLE_INFO_PROMPT.get())
                         .toMessage();
                 msgType = UserInteraction.MessageType.WARNING;
@@ -176,8 +178,10 @@
     // If the import/export effect is present, append the detailed
     // instructions.
     if (effects.contains(Effect.REVERSION_DATA_EXPORT_AND_REIMPORT_REQUIRED)) {
+      String lineBreak = ui.isCLI() ?
+          Constants.LINE_SEPARATOR : Constants.HTML_LINE_BREAK;
       msg = new MessageBuilder(msg)
-              .append(Constants.HTML_LINE_BREAK)
+              .append(lineBreak)
               .append(ui.createUnorderedList(getExportImportInstructions()))
               .toMessage();
     }

--
Gitblit v1.10.0